Program: Why Jewish Emigrants settled in Tucson in the Mid-1800’s

page1image55123280Bettina Lyons

Our presenter for this program is Bettina Lyons, Granddaughter of Albert Steinfeld and author of Zeckendorfs and Steinfelds, Merchant Princes of the American Southwest.

“Have you ever wondered why there were so many Jewish pioneers who made Tucson their home in the 1800’s?

“My Jewish ancestors emigrated from Germany to New York City beginning in 1844. They

made the long difficult journey to New Mexico and eventually to Tucson, Arizona Territory.”
